static int
vshSecretSorter(const void *a, const void *b)
{
    virSecretPtr *sa = (virSecretPtr *) a;
    virSecretPtr *sb = (virSecretPtr *) b;
    char uuid_sa[VIR_UUID_STRING_BUFLEN];
    char uuid_sb[VIR_UUID_STRING_BUFLEN];

    if (*sa && !*sb)
        return -1;

    if (!*sa)
        return *sb != NULL;

    virSecretGetUUIDString(*sa, uuid_sa);
    virSecretGetUUIDString(*sb, uuid_sb);

    return vshStrcasecmp(uuid_sa, uuid_sb);
}

struct vshSecretList {
    virSecretPtr *secrets;
    size_t nsecrets;
};
typedef struct vshSecretList *vshSecretListPtr;

static void
vshSecretListFree(vshSecretListPtr list)
{
    int i;

    if (list && list->nsecrets) {
        for (i = 0; i < list->nsecrets; i++) {
            if (list->secrets[i])
                virSecretFree(list->secrets[i]);
        }
        VIR_FREE(list->secrets);
    }
    VIR_FREE(list);
}

static vshSecretListPtr
vshSecretListCollect(vshControl *ctl,
                     unsigned int flags)
{
    vshSecretListPtr list = vshMalloc(ctl, sizeof(*list));
    int i;
    int ret;
    virSecretPtr secret;
    bool success = false;
    size_t deleted = 0;
    int nsecrets = 0;
    char **uuids = NULL;

    /* try the list with flags support (0.10.2 and later) */
    if ((ret = virConnectListAllSecrets(ctl->conn,
                                        &list->secrets,
                                        flags)) >= 0) {
        list->nsecrets = ret;
        goto finished;
    }

    /* check if the command is actually supported */
    if (last_error && last_error->code == VIR_ERR_NO_SUPPORT)
        goto fallback;

    /* there was an error during the call */
    vshError(ctl, "%s", _("Failed to list node secrets"));
    goto cleanup;


fallback:
    /* fall back to old method (0.10.1 and older) */
    vshResetLibvirtError();

    if (flags) {
        vshError(ctl, "%s", _("Filtering is not supported by this libvirt"));
        goto cleanup;
    }

    nsecrets = virConnectNumOfSecrets(ctl->conn);
    if (nsecrets < 0) {
        vshError(ctl, "%s", _("Failed to count secrets"));
        goto cleanup;
    }

    if (nsecrets == 0)
        return list;

    uuids = vshMalloc(ctl, sizeof(char *) * nsecrets);

    nsecrets = virConnectListSecrets(ctl->conn, uuids, nsecrets);
    if (nsecrets < 0) {
        vshError(ctl, "%s", _("Failed to list secrets"));
        goto cleanup;
    }

    list->secrets = vshMalloc(ctl, sizeof(virSecretPtr) * (nsecrets));
    list->nsecrets = 0;

    /* get the secrets */
    for (i = 0; i < nsecrets ; i++) {
        if (!(secret = virSecretLookupByUUIDString(ctl->conn, uuids[i])))
            continue;
        list->secrets[list->nsecrets++] = secret;
    }

    /* truncate secrets that weren't found */
    deleted = nsecrets - list->nsecrets;

finished:
    /* sort the list */
    if (list->secrets && list->nsecrets)
        qsort(list->secrets, list->nsecrets,
              sizeof(*list->secrets), vshSecretSorter);

    /* truncate the list for not found secret objects */
    if (deleted)
        VIR_SHRINK_N(list->secrets, list->nsecrets, deleted);

    success = true;

cleanup:
    for (i = 0; i < nsecrets; i++)
        VIR_FREE(uuids[i]);
    VIR_FREE(uuids);

    if (!success) {
        vshSecretListFree(list);
        list = NULL;
    }

    return list;
}
